- Japan’s Emperor Akihito formally abdicated on 30 April 2019 in Tokyo.
- He is the country’s first monarch to step down from the Chrysanthemum Throne in two centuries.
- Akihito’s reign and the Heisei era officially ended at midnight on 30 April 2019.
- Hereafter the 85-year-old will be known as Emperor Emeritus Akihito.
